Terry Denham Posted 3 December , 2015 Share Posted 3 December , 2015 CWGC added the following casualties to the WW1 Commonwealth War Dead Roll today. MADDOCK, Norman Frederick Boy I J42303 Royal Navy, HMS Vivid I Died 05.09.16 Age 18 Commemorated: United Kingdom Book of Remembrance MAHMOND ABDULLAH Seedie Royal Navy, HMS Minerva Died 03.10.16 Commemorated: United Kingdom Book of Remembrance MARKETOS, Adael Marcos Interpreter Admiralty Civilian Died 16.07.17 Commemorated: Plymouth Naval Memorial, Devon The following were all members of the Military Labour Bureau/Military Labour Corps who died in South and East Africa of malaria unless otherwise stated. - BERTS, David Pack Leader 2699 Died 28.02.16 - DAMONDS, Adriaan Pack Leader 2626 Died 22.05.16 - ENGELBRECHT, Louis Pack Leader 2674 Died 31.03.15 (unspecified causes) - ERASMUS, Andries Leader 2569 Died 22.05.16 (heart failure) - FOYE, Boksburg Pack Leader 2689 Died 06.09.16 - GATU, Harry Pack Leader 2706 Died 14.06.16 - HENDRICK, Joe Pack Leader 2806 Died 04.05.17 (dysentery) - HENDRICKS, Dampie Pack Leader 2593 Died 22.12.16 - JACOB, Vivian Pack Leader 2711 Died 25.08.16 (dysentery) - LEVINE, Petrus Pack Leader 2664 Died 12.11.16 - KONZANI, John Pack Leader 2653 Died 12.12.16 - MATISKA, William Pack Leader 2702 Died 12.03.17 (dysentery) - LOCHENBERG, Frans Pack Leader 2617 Died 04.01.16 - MEYER, Andrew Pack Leader 2589 Died 24.07.16 - MNYAKAMA, John Pack Leader 2770 Died 16.06.16 - QUICK, John Leader 2825 Died 21.07.16 (unspecified causes) - RUMALO, Alec Pack Leader 2811 Died 27.02.17 - SOMKENGU, John Pack Leader 2709 Died 19.04.17 - TABODI, Cornelius Pack Leader 2803 Died 25.06.17 (dysentery) - TUBE, Johnson Pack Leader 2564 Died 23.12.16 (pneumonia) NOT FORGOTTEN The above were In From the Cold Project cases - Boy Maddock died post-discharge of heart disease (Volunteer: David Milborrow) - Seedie Mahmond Abdullah died of unspecified causes (Volunteer: Alan Brockbank) - Interpreter Marketos died when HMS Newmarket was torpedoed by submarine (Volunteer: Diane Shakespeare) - South Africans (Volunteer: Terry Cawood) Link to comment Share on other sites More sharing options...

chrisharley9 Posted 19 February , 2017 Share Posted 19 February , 2017 MADDOCK, NORMAN FREDERICK Rank: Boy 1st Class Service No: J42303 Date of Death: 05/09/1916 Age: 18 Regiment/Service: Royal Navy H.M.S. "Vivid I" Grave Reference: South of main path. Cemetery: ST. BUDEAUX CHURCHYARD AND EXTENSION, PLYMOUTH Additional Information: Son of William and Emma Maddock of St. Budeaux, Devon. Commemoration Moved From UK BOR. Link to comment Share on other sites More sharing options...
